This series, Black, is built from 33 layers of Damascus steel which is glass-blasted to give it a matte finish. The core steel is VG-10 which is not hardened crazy hard, so it is easier to work with.
VG-10 is an incredibly popular and widespread steel alloy in the knife world. Many have used it in their top series, and it must be the most widespread of the hard steel alloys. VG stands for Vanadium Gold and 'gold' in this case stands for quality.

Maintenance & use
Never cut into bones or frozen items as this may damage the egg. Always wash the knife by hand and dry it thoroughly immediately.
Please note that both the blade and handle can be seriously damaged and broken if the knife is washed in a dishwasher – this also applies to stainless steel and wooden handles.
